Avatar billede amiedk Nybegynder
15. november 2004 - 16:42 Der er 8 kommentarer og
1 løsning

Browse efter mappe

Hejsa

Jeg har tidligere fået hjælp til at browse efter et billede og sætte stien til det ind i min base. Virker fint (http://www.eksperten.dk/spm/398209) Nu skal jeg lave samme funktion hvor man bare ikke vælger et billede, men vælger mappen. Jeg har brugt samme fremgangsmåde med at sætte koden fra http://www.mvps.org/access/api/api0001.htm ind og lave en funktion på knappen der siger :

Private Sub Command116_Click()
Dim Mappesti As String
    Mappesti = Module1.GetOpenFile
    Me.Dokumentmappe = Mappesti
End Sub

Den åbner også, men den vil jo have man vælger en fil og ikke bare en mappe. En der lige kan give mig et hint til hvad jeg skal lave om for at få det til at virke ??

Har i min tabel et feldt der hedder Dokumentmappe og der skal stien til den valgte mappe ende i.

Mvh
Malene
Avatar billede terry Ekspert
15. november 2004 - 17:48 #1
not sure if this is what you want
http://www.mvps.org/access/api/api0002.htm
Avatar billede amiedk Nybegynder
15. november 2004 - 19:57 #2
Hejsa

Ja tror det er det, men tror det går lidt galt for mig. Jeg har sat koden ind i en modul og kaldt den Module2. I koden til knappen har jeg skrevet :
Private Sub Command116_Click()
Dim Mappesti As String
    Mappesti = Module2.BrowseFolder
    Me.Dokumentmappe = Mappesti
End Sub

det laver den fejl i. Hvad gør jeg talt ?? Jeg er ret sikker på min kode her er forkert, men jeg ved virkeligt ikke hvordan man ellers skal skrive den. Der står ikke noget om det inde på den hjemmeside.

Malene
16. november 2004 - 09:05 #3
Du skal angive en titeltekst til Browse-dialogboksen:

Mappesti = BrowseFolder("Angiv dokumentmappe")
Avatar billede amiedk Nybegynder
16. november 2004 - 10:52 #4
Tak, men mugs sendte en løsning på mail i går aftes til mig. Det hele køre som det skal nu. Skal bare lige have mugs til at skrive herinde :o)

Malene
Avatar billede mugs Novice
16. november 2004 - 11:17 #5
:o)
Avatar billede terry Ekspert
16. november 2004 - 18:15 #6
dont want to make too much bother, but thats isnt the way to do things!
16. november 2004 - 18:25 #7
I kind of agree on this one.

Terry havde vist egentlig givet løsningen inden Mugs - uden om Eksperten - gav dig den på mail.

Mugs, du kender da også både skrevne og uskrevne regler her på eksperten.
Avatar billede mugs Novice
16. november 2004 - 18:39 #8
Det har I da ret i.

Sagen var, at jeg i et andet spørgsmål skulle returnere en db til amiedk. Så så jeg, at der var problemer her og lavede et eksempel, som jeg sendte. Og det er der jo ikke noget forgjort i.

Jeg burde blot ikke have lagt et svar idag. Men points bliver selvfølgelig fordelt.
16. november 2004 - 18:42 #9
jeg regnede nok med, at der var en 'fornuftig' forklaring :o)
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Dyk ned i databasernes verden på et af vores praksisnære Access-kurser

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ester